The Rise Of UI Robots: Revolutionizing User Interfaces

In the ever-evolving landscape of technology, user interfaces (UI) play a crucial role in the way we interact with our devices and applications From smartphones to websites, the interface serves as the bridge between the user and the system, shaping the overall user experience With the advancement of artificial intelligence (AI) and robotics, a new player has emerged in the field of UI design – UI robots.

UI robots, also known as robotic user interfaces, are autonomous software applications that mimic human interactions to perform tasks and provide information to users These robots are designed to automate repetitive tasks, assist users in navigating complex interfaces, and provide personalized assistance in real-time By combining AI with robotics, UI robots are revolutionizing the way we interact with technology, making user interfaces more intuitive, efficient, and user-friendly.

One of the key advantages of UI robots is their ability to adapt to different user preferences and behaviors Unlike traditional UI designs that follow a predefined structure, UI robots are dynamic and interactive, able to analyze user inputs and adjust their responses accordingly This personalized approach not only enhances the user experience but also improves the overall efficiency of the system.

For example, in customer service applications, UI robots can assist users in finding the right product or service by asking relevant questions and providing tailored recommendations By understanding the user’s needs and preferences, UI robots can streamline the decision-making process and increase customer satisfaction In e-commerce websites, UI robots can guide users through the checkout process, answer product-related questions, and provide real-time support, reducing the number of abandoned carts and improving conversion rates.

Another significant advantage of UI robots is their ability to perform complex tasks with speed and accuracy By leveraging AI algorithms and machine learning models, UI robots can analyze vast amounts of data, make decisions in real-time, and execute tasks with precision This automation not only saves time and resources but also eliminates human errors and ensures consistent performance.
